In this print titled "Offrande a Venus" little cherubs gather to pay homage to the goddess Aphrodite. The painting, created by renowned artist Tiziano Vecellio, also known as Titian, in 1518, is housed in the prestigious Prado Museum in Madrid. The image showcases a scene of pure joy and innocence as these angelic beings offer their tribute to the goddess of love and beauty. With vibrant colors and intricate details, Titian captures the essence of Renaissance art at its finest. The composition features a lush botanical setting with a fruit tree symbolizing abundance and fertility. The cherubs' playful expressions convey happiness and friendship while engaging in this act of worship. Their presence evokes a sense of childlike wonderment amidst the mythological realm they inhabit. This artwork not only celebrates love but also explores themes such as birth, youth, and natural beauty. It serves as a reminder that even celestial beings find solace in paying homage to higher powers.
